The inverse problem of time-dependent density functional theory on the torus

Published 8 Sep 2026 in math-ph, cond-mat.mtrl-sci, and physics.chem-ph | (2609.08984v1)

Abstract: We prove that, for any given sufficiently regular one-particle density, there exists a unique external potential for which the solution to the many-body Schrödinger equation has this prescribed density. This implies in particular that one can exactly reproduce the time-dependent density of an interacting system using non-interacting electrons, which is at the heart of time-dependent density functional theory. Our result covers the Coulomb interaction and densities arising from extended nuclei.
